First Impressions: Playful, Premium, and Perfectly Versatile

As an embroidery designer who’s built seasonal collections for over twelve years—think holiday markets, back-to-school launches, and limited-edition gift drops—I opened the Alphabet Letter S file with high expectations. What stood out immediately was its balance: clean enough for modern minimalism, yet detailed enough to feel handmade and intentional. It leans into cute without tipping into juvenile, carries a touch of nostalgic charm (think vintage monogramming), and reads as premium at any scale. The curves are smooth, the terminals gentle—not too sharp, not too soft—and the overall weight feels confident on fabric. Whether stitched in ivory thread on oatmeal linen or navy on cream cotton twill, Alphabet Letter S delivers emotional resonance: warmth, intention, and quiet celebration.

Where to Use Alphabet Letter S With Intention

Not every surface or situation suits every design—and that’s where experience matters. Here’s where I advise extra care:

  1. Small hoop sizes: Below 3" tall, fine interior details may lose clarity. Test stitch on scrap fabric first—especially if using dense fill areas.
  2. Thick towels & textured weaves: High stitch density can cause puckering. Pair with medium-cutaway stabilizer and reduce top tension slightly.
  3. Dark fabric: White or light thread can look flat without underlay. Add a subtle satin stitch base or test tone-on-tone options (charcoal gray on black, deep burgundy on navy).
  4. Stretchy garments: Use tear-away + cut-away combo stabilizer and avoid placing near side seams or armholes where stress pulls.
  5. Metallic thread: While beautiful, metallics can highlight skipped stitches in tight curves. Reduce speed and confirm thread path compatibility in your machine embroidery design software.
  6. Curved caps: Not ideal unless resized to 2" or less and re-digitized for cap curvature—stick to flat surfaces like tote bags or pillow fronts for best results.
